Excluding the old (Medieval) "clausulae" in which singers would improvise a line of melismas over another singer's pedal point (as in some of the works of Perotin), the longest note in any piece that I could think of for a singing voice is the 8.5-measure long high A for soprano voices in the choral finale of Beethoven's 9th symphony (I measured its duration in my score). This note usually takes about 11-12 seconds to sing, which on a note that high (880 VPS) is quite difficult for most choristers. Note that I could be extremely wrong about this.

In UK chart history:

Longest Note Held In A Hit -- This record is held by Morten Harket, lead singer with group A-Ha. In "Summer Moved On" (no. 33, June 2000) he holds a vocal note for 20.2 seconds.
